Exploitation doesn’t always look like chains.
The case reported by the BBC today shows the horrific reality of how modern slavery can be hidden in everyday life especially when the victim has a cognitive impairment.
Research by the @rightsbeacon shows adults with cognitive impairments face heightened risk of exploitation, including forced labour, financial abuse and coercive control - yet these harms are too often missed or misunderstood.
When coercion is mistaken for “choice”, abuse can continue unchecked. We must do better.

Developing an effective response to modern slavery requires an understanding of the extent of the issue, but estimates for the number of UK victims vary considerably; Professor Todd Landman and policy engagement and impact lead Vicky Brotherton of the University of Nottingham-based Rights Lab believe a change to the way data is recorded would provide a more accurate estimate that is likely to be much higher than current figures.

Our funded research project, led by @rightsbeacon together with @SophieHayesFndn (SHF), evaluates how SHF's employability programme providing women survivors with employment skills works to prevent re-trafficking amongst survivors of modern slavery.

📢 New Survey! Modern Slavery Prevalence Estimation
The Rights Lab is working in partnership with the office of the Independent Anti-Slavery Commissioner to undertake a scoping review of modern slavery prevalence estimation.
We would love to hear your thoughts on the role that prevalence estimations play in the UK’s anti-slavery response and your thoughts on the strengths and weaknesses of existing prevalence estimation methodologies!
